Evening Remote Patient Monitoring information

What is an evening remote patient monitoring?

An evening remote patient monitoring job involves overseeing patients’ health data during evening hours using digital tools and devices. Professionals in this role track vital signs, symptoms, and other health metrics remotely to ensure patients are stable and to identify any concerns that require intervention. These roles are typically part of a healthcare team and help provide continuous care for patients outside of traditional office hours. Evening shifts help cover times when patients may need extra support, such as after regular clinic hours, improving patient outcomes and responsiveness.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an evening remote patient monitoring professional?

To thrive in Evening Remote Patient Monitoring, you need a background in healthcare, strong clinical assessment abilities, and relevant licensure such as RN or LPN. Familiarity with remote monitoring platforms, telehealth software, and electronic health records (EHRs) is typically required. Excellent communication, attention to detail, and the ability to work independently during evening shifts are standout soft skills for this role. These skills are crucial for promptly identifying patient issues, providing timely interventions, and ensuring continuous quality care outside traditional clinical hours.

What are some common challenges faced in an evening remote patient monitoring role, and how can they be managed?

In an evening remote patient monitoring role, one common challenge is effectively communicating with patients and care teams outside of regular business hours. This can mean coordinating interventions when resources or immediate support may be more limited. Additionally, monitoring patients remotely requires strong attention to detail and the ability to quickly identify and escalate any concerning data trends. To manage these challenges, it's important to have clear protocols, stay organized, and utilize digital tools for seamless documentation and communication with day-shift colleagues.

What is the difference between Evening Remote Patient Monitoring vs Evening Telehealth Nurse?

AspectEvening Remote Patient MonitoringEvening Telehealth Nurse
CredentialsRN license, certification in remote monitoringRN license, telehealth certification
Work EnvironmentHome-based, monitoring devices, data reviewHome or clinical setting, patient communication via video/phone
Employer & IndustryHospitals, telehealth companies, home health agenciesHospitals, clinics, telehealth providers

Both roles require RN licensure and involve patient care, but Evening Remote Patient Monitoring focuses on reviewing data from remote devices, while Evening Telehealth Nurse involves direct patient communication and assessments. The roles often overlap in telehealth settings but differ in daily tasks and focus areas.
